Overview

Metalloproteinase inhibitor 3 (TIMP3) mRNA encodes a critical regulator of the extracellular matrix (ECM) that is unique among the TIMP family for its strong affinity for the ECM [3, 4]. The TIMP3 protein functions as a potent inhibitor of a wide range of matrix metalloproteinases (MMPs), ADAMs, and ADAMTSs, thereby controlling tissue remodeling, angiogenesis, and inflammatory signaling [1, 7]. The TIMP3 mRNA itself is characterized by an unusually long 3' untranslated region (UTR), which serves as a regulatory hub for numerous microRNAs, such as miR-21 and miR-221, that frequently downregulate its expression in pathological states [3, 11]. In oncology, reduced TIMP3 mRNA levels are associated with tumor invasion, metastasis, and poor prognosis, while mutations in the TIMP3 gene are the primary cause of Sorsby fundus dystrophy, a rare degenerative retinal disease [2, 5, 9]. Therapeutic strategies targeting TIMP3 mRNA include the use of antisense oligonucleotides and siRNAs to modulate expression in research settings, as well as the potential for mRNA-based replacement therapies to restore tumor-suppressive or cardioprotective functions [14, 17, 20]. Additionally, epigenetic modulators like DNA methyltransferase inhibitors are used to indirectly upregulate TIMP3 mRNA expression by reversing promoter hypermethylation [1, 11].
